The 2014 GMC Acadia has some issues with its headlights that many owners have encountered. Drivers have reported on headlight flickering, dimming, and failure. Such issues could cause visibility issues and reduce the safety of the driver. The root of this problem is likely attributed to faulty wires, a bad connection in the headlight unit, or a low-quality bulb. In some cases, this can be corrected with a simple repair or replacement of the involved parts. Owners should check for any recalls related to their vehicle’s headlights before attempting any DIY work. Professional repair shops can help evaluate and solve any headlight problems quickly and safely.

Common 2014 GMC Acadia Headlight Problems

When it comes to common headlight problems with the 2014 GMC Acadia, the most common issue is that the headlights are not illuminating properly. This can be caused by a variety of different issues such as faulty bulbs, loose connections, or even damage to the headlight assembly itself. In order to properly diagnose and repair this issue, one needs to have the right tools and knowledge of how to troubleshoot and diagnose headlight problems.

Tools Needed

In order to diagnose and repair headlight problems on a 2014 GMC Acadia, one needs a few basic tools. These include a Phillips-head screwdriver, a flat-head screwdriver, pliers or wire cutters, and an adjustable wrench. It is also recommended that you have some replacement bulbs on hand in case they need to be replaced during your repair efforts.

Symptoms

When it comes to identifying the symptoms of a headlight problem with a 2014 GMC Acadia, there are usually two main signs that something is wrong. The first symptom is that either one or both of the headlights are not illuminating properly when switched on. The second symptom is that there may be flickering or dimming of the headlights when they are turned on for longer than normal periods of time.

Troubleshooting 2014 GMC Acadia Headlights

The first step in troubleshooting headlight problems with a 2014 GMC Acadia is to check all of the bulbs for any damage or wear and tear. To do this, turn off all power sources and disconnect any wiring harnesses connected to the headlight assemblies before attempting any repairs or replacements. Once all electrical connections have been disconnected from each assembly, remove each bulb from its housing in order to inspect them closely for any signs of wear or damage such as burn marks, broken glass or filament strands protruding from their ends.

Checking Bulbs

If any damage is found on either bulb then it should be replaced immediately before attempting further repairs or replacements. It’s also important to replace both bulbs at the same time so as not to create an imbalance in light output between the two headlights when they are running simultaneously. If no damage is visible then proceed with checking other components of both assemblies for any signs of wear or damage before replacing anything else.

Assessing Connections

After checking both bulbs for any signs of wear or damage it’s then time to check all wiring connections for proper continuity and functioning by testing them with either a multimeter or circuit tester device if available. All electrical connectors should be checked for frayed wires and loose fittings as well as making sure all ground wires are securely fastened in place before proceeding further into repairs if needed.

FAQ & Answers

Q: What are the common 2014 GMC Acadia Headlight Problems?
A: The common 2014 GMC Acadia Headlight Problems include dimming, flickering, or non-functioning headlights.

Q: What tools are needed to troubleshoot 2014 GMC Acadia Headlights?
A: Tools needed for troubleshooting 2014 GMC Acadia Headlights include a flathead screwdriver, a Phillips screwdriver, and a voltage tester.

Q: How do you replace bulbs in a 2014 GMC Acadia Headlights?
A: To replace bulbs in a 2014 GMC Acadia Headlights, first access the bulbs by removing the headlight assembly from its housing. Then disconnect the old bulb and install the new one according to the manufacturers instructions.

Q: What other parts of the 2014 GMC Acadia Headlight Assemblies should be inspected?
A: Other parts of the 2014 GMC Acadia Headlight Assemblies that should be inspected include reflectors, lenses, wiring harnesses and connectors.

Q: What safety precautions should be taken when working on a 2014 GMC Acadia?
A: Safety precautions that should be taken when working on a 2014 GMC Acadia include using protective eyewear and gloves, keeping any electrical work away from water, and following all manufacturer instructions for repairs.
